Market Highlights
The global data lakes market is projected to witness a rapid growth during the forecast period owing to increasing emergence of cloud-based technologies and increasing adoption of internet of things. Moreover, increasing demand for the application of data lakes across various industry verticals such as BFSI, healthcare, manufacturing, retail and IT & telecommunications is driving the growth of the global market.
The global data lakes market by geography is segmented into North America, Europe, Asia Pacific, and Rest of the World. The North America market is expected to witness a significant growth and hold the largest share of the global market during the forecast period. The U.S and Canada are anticipated to drive the growth of data lakes market in North America region owing to the presence of large number of established key players such as Microsoft Corporation, Informatica, Teradata Corporation, EMC Corporation and Oracle Corporation in this region. Due to the sustainable and well-established economies in the region, the market is likely to show immense growth in the coming future. Additionally, North America also has a well-established infrastructure, which allows higher penetration of devices and ultimately provides better connectivity. The growth in the market is also attributed to increasing focus of business organizations towards digitization of business processes and growing adoption of data lakes by small and medium organizations. In the global data lakes market, Asia Pacific is anticipated to witness a relatively faster adoption at the highest CAGR during the forecast period as compared to other regions owing to the rise in IT technology and increasing adoption of internet of things applications across countries including China, Japan and India in the region.
The global data lakes market is projected to reach USD 14 billion at a CAGR of over 28% by the end of the forecast period 2017-2023.

Data Lakes Market Segmentation
The global data lakes market is segmented on the basis of component, business function, organization size, deployment and vertical. The organization size segment is classified small and medium enterprises and large enterprises. However, the large enterprises segment is expected to hold the largest market share of the data lakes market. Whereas, the small and medium enterprises segment is expected to grow at the highest rate across the globe over the forecast period. This is owing to the increasing demand for deployment of cloud based technologies from small and medium enterprises segment.
Some of the prominent players in the global data lakes market: Microsoft Corporation (U.S.), Informatica (U.S.), Teradata Corporation (U.S.), Capgemini (France), EMC Corporation (U.S.), Oracle Corporation (U.S.), Zaloni (U.S.), Cloudera Inc. (U.S.), SAS institute (U.S.), SAP SE (Germany), Hitachi (Japan) and ATOS SE (France) among others.
